Join Currie Solutions and receive £1500 joining bonus* Terms & Conditions apply. Due to continued expansion, Currie Solutions are recruiting Class 1 Drivers to join their team in Ecclefechan.
We offer a wide range of different shifts, from days, nights & tramping (all these shifts are also available on a 4on 4off rotation), as well as casual shifts. With shared use of a modern, well-equipped vehicle (based on length of service) and a dedicated operator to support you, you will have the independence to complete predominantly palletised deliveries in a variety of sectors across various locations all over the country.
To be considered for this position you must:
- Have a Class 1 Licence
- Valid Driver CPC Qualification
- Relevant Class 1 Experience
Company Benefits:
- Modern and well-equipped vehicles
- Company Length of Service Awards
- PPE Provided
- CPC Training
- Additional Training
- Driver Referral Payments
